分析文件‘集美大学各省录取分数.xlsx’,完成以下功能:

1)集美大学2015-2018年间不同省份在本一批的平均分数,柱状图展示排名前10的省份,

2)分析福建省这3年各批次成绩情况,使用折线图展示结果,并预测2019年录取成绩

3)分析其他省份数据。用热力图,地图方式绘制所有省份数据情况。

4)根据输入省份动态显示省份分数线的分析图

导入相应的库

importxlrdimportmatplotlib.pyplot as pltimportnumpy as npfrom urllib.request importurlopen, quoteimportrequests,csvimport pandas as pd #导入这些库后边都要用到

from pyecharts importLine,Bar,Pie,Radarimportjsonfrom werkzeug.utils importredirectfrom flask import Flask, jsonify, render_template, request, url_for

python读取excel文件数据

importxlrd

excel_path="..\\grade.xlsx"

#打开文件,获取excel文件的workbook(工作簿)对象

excel=xlrd.open_workbook(excel_path,encoding_override="utf-8")#返回所有Sheet对象的list

all_sheet=excel.sheets()#循环遍历每个sheet对象存储表中所有数据

grade_list=[]#将文件中数据存进grade_list

for sheet inall_sheet:for each_row in range(sheet.nrows):#循环打印每一行

grade_list.append(sheet.row_values(each_row))

python移除列表空数据

defremoveNull(alist):for i inalist:if i == '':

alist.remove(i)return alist

python图表中文乱码

#设置中文乱码

from pylab import *mpl.rcParams['font.sans-serif'] = ['SimHei']

python列表内所有数据相加求平均数

#列表数据相加求平均

defsum_list(items):

sum_numbers=0

count=0for x initems:

sum_numbers+=x

count+= 1

return int(sum_numbers / count)

python将字典前十key、value存入列表

#字典的前十key values

deftopTenKey(dict_order):

count=0

order=[]for key indict_order.keys():

count+=1

if count>10:break

else:

order.append(key)returnorderdeftopTenValue(dict_order):

count=0

order=[]for key indict_order.values():

count+=1

if count>10:break

else:

order.append(key)return order

python 移除列表第一个元素 和最后一个元素

grade_list.pop(0)

grade_list.pop()

flask框架使用,并从前端页面获取数据,后台处理返回页面

from flask importFlask, jsonify, render_template, request, url_for

app= Flask(__name__)defmain():

@app.route("/index")defindex():return render_template("Base.html")

@app.route('/test',methods=['POST'])deftestGet():

year= request.form.get('year')

tenYear(province_dict,int(year))print("执行get")return render_template("Base.html")if __name__ == '__main__':

main()

app.run(host='127.0.0.1', port=8080, debug=True)

集美大学录取分数

functionchange(e) {if(e==1){

document.getElementById('iframe-b').contentWindow.location.reload();

}

}

matlab 折线图 柱状图,数据可视化分析(柱状图、折线图、热力图、柱状图)相关推荐

  1. 万博思图-HPLC数据可视化分析引擎

    HPLC 2.0是万博思图自主研发的海量图数据可视化分析引擎. 支持百万级原始数据输入,基于图论模型,提供高性能的数据分析与布局呈现,可直观反映出数据的关联关系. 更多经典案例:

  2. python画厢式图_Python数据可视化:箱线图多种库画法

    概念 箱线图通过数据的四分位数来展示数据的分布情况.例如:数据的中心位置,数据间的离散程度,是否有异常值等. 把数据从小到大进行排列并等分成四份,第一分位数(Q1),第二分位数(Q2)和第三分位数(Q ...

  3. 折线图_Pyecharts数据可视化分析—折线图

    1. 实验介绍 本实验主要介绍折线图理论与基于Python的折线图实现. 1.1. 实验目的 掌握折线图基本使用场景,使用Python的pyecharts模块实现折线图. 1.2. 知识点 折线图理论 ...

  4. python panda 库箱线图_Python数据可视化:箱线图多种库画法

    概念 箱线图通过数据的四分位数来展示数据的分布情况.例如:数据的中心位置,数据间的离散程度,是否有异常值等. 把数据从小到大进行排列并等分成四份,第一分位数(Q1),第二分位数(Q2)和第三分位数(Q ...

  5. camunda流程定义表无数据_【经验】数据可视化分析操作指南

    昨天勾妹给大家分享了数据可视化分析的建设目标,今天聊聊如何去实现这个目标--方法体系及操作流程. 数据可视化分析方法论结构图 方法体系 数据可视化分析方法体系图 数据可视化分析的常用工作方法包括专家法 ...

  6. Tableau数据分析数据可视化分析平台

    Tableau数据分析&数据可视化分析平台 ​ 本文章内涉及的资源包以及素材均来自于互联网,仅供大家用来交流学习与研究使用,努力提升自己的一篇文章.各类安装包以及素材版权归属原版权方所有,版权 ...

  7. 数据分析可视化02 建设方法:数据可视化分析的庖丁之术

    上一课时,我介绍了数据可视化分析的基本概念,通过对比的方式,讲述了数据可视化分析的概念定义和知识体系,相信你对数据可视化分析已经有了一个基本的了解.本课时,我将给大家分享数据可视化分析的方法论,内容包 ...

  8. 基于pyecharts的Kline以及pandas对美国标准普尔500指数历史数据(SP500)进行数据可视化分析

    基于pyecharts的Kline以及pandas对美国标准普尔500指数历史数据(SP500)进行数据可视化分析 k线图简述 对股票数据的描述,我们最常用的还是k线图,k线图包含四个数据,即开盘价. ...

  9. python做动态折线图_Python数据可视化 pyecharts实现各种统计图表过程详解

    1.pyecharts介绍 Echarts是一款由百度公司开发的开源数据可视化JS库,pyecharts是一款使用python调用echarts生成数据可视化的类库,可实现柱状图,折线图,饼状图,地图 ...

最新文章

  1. 机器学习中的数学基础(1)——向量和范数
  2. mysql检索有什么区别_检索行时,MySQL中AND或OR运算符有什么区别?
  3. 怎么把python结果全部显示-python 显示数组全部元素的方法
  4. ADI官方源码快速搭建demo工程验证设计的正确性
  5. 面向多媒体 linux 版本,基于MX Linux 的 AV Linux 新版发布,此AV非彼AV
  6. InnoDB原理篇:如何用好索引
  7. Address already in use:JVM_Bind:8080
  8. 关于@Alias注解的几个问题
  9. 数仓中长跳转问题复现及解决方案
  10. sqlserver 中通配符%和_的使用
  11. PROJ.4学习——地图投影
  12. PDF用什么软件编辑,怎么添加PDF水印
  13. html 的scor属性,scrollheight属性
  14. 创业之初需要准备的六个方面
  15. python社区微信群_Python 打造微信群聊天机器人(带操作界面)-Go语言中文社区...
  16. 解决面具magisk刷入模块卡开机问题
  17. luajit集成篇/平台相关篇 | 合理用好lua+unity,更省性能的方案整理
  18. 2016 清华 计算机 考研 经验 总结
  19. 【Windows】快捷添加鼠标右键的菜单项
  20. OSChina 周二乱弹 —— 同在一室不相亲,早晚相见不相识

热门文章

  1. 开源项目是什么_在开源项目之前要了解什么
  2. 网页分享到微信后不能从朋友圈打开
  3. 南开c语言程序设计作业答案,南开19春学期(1709、1803、1809、1903)《C语言程序设计》在......
  4. 神经网络硕士就业前景,神经网络就业怎么样
  5. pip与 conda的区别
  6. 5、css画三角形?原理是什么?
  7. 关于C语言中的结构体所占的字节数 sizeof(struct)
  8. GSG: Building Software Components for OMAP-L1/AM1x
  9. [转]GIS火爆了??
  10. core i3、core m、atom x7之间的性能区别有多大 ?